Sheriff’s Deputy Dies While Protecting 8-Year-Old Son From Dog Attack
The Indianapolis community experienced the devastating loss of Marion County Sheriff’s Office Deputy Tamieka White as she was killed in a cruel and sudden dog attack while protecting her eight-year-old son.
Indianapolis Police Officers were called to White’s home at around 7:45 Tuesday evening to discover White had already died at the scene. Reports state an officer had to shoot the attacking dog after it charged at officers attempting to impede. White’s son had suffered non-life-threatening injuries.
A neighbor who witnessed the attack described the harrowing scene, saying the boy showed signs of shock and repeatedly asked people to inspect his wound. Indianapolis Animal Care Services removed the remains of the attacking animal, identified as a ‘pit bull-like’ breed, as well as three additional dogs and a cat from White’s house.
The agency reported that an animal control officer had been summoned to the location on Saturday because two dogs were reported as loose and potential threats.
White had been an esteemed and beloved Marion County Sheriff’s Office member since 2007 and had been dog-sitting the animal when it suddenly turned on her and her son. Sheriff Kerry Forester released a statement in honor of White, gratefully acknowledging her 17 years of service and mourning her passing as a ‘bright light to all who knew her.’

Auschwitz ice cream stand outside of ‘Death Gate’ sparks controversy
Ice cream stand opened just 200 yards away from infamous ‘Death Gate’ at the notorious death camp draws criticism.
By World Israel News Staff
The opening of an ice cream stand near the Auschwitz-Birkenau death camp has drawn criticism from Holocaust commemoration experts.
The stand, adorned with a vibrant drawing of an ice cream cone and a pink logo bearing the words “icelove,” “waffles,” and “ice creams,” opened earlier this month just 200 yards outside of the iconic Auschwitz II Historical Gate.
This gate, known as the “Death Gate” in Poland, features double train tracks and an overhead watch post, making the stand clearly visible.
A local official acknowledged that the stand had been set up without proper authorization and said it would be relocated.
A spokesperson for the Auschwitz-Birkenau State Museum told The Times of Israel that the opening of the stand was “an example not only of aesthetic tastelessness but also of disrespect for a nearby special historical site.”
“The trailer, however, stands outside the boundary of the protection zone of the Memorial designated by law, so unfortunately we have no influence over it. We trust that the relevant authorities will solve this embarrassing problem,” the spokesperson continued.
Dagmar Kopijasz, representing the Auschwitz-Birkenau Memorial Site Foundation, an organization dedicated to preserving World War II and Holocaust-related sites located near the Auschwitz museum but beyond its jurisdiction, told the Gazeta Krakowska newspaper that residents were disturbed by the stand’s unsightly appearance.

Teen Kills Beloved Hockey Coach
Michael Brasel, a beloved husband, father, and hockey coach, was tragically killed in a senseless act of violence in front of his home on Saturday. Five days later, the St. Paul Police arrested a 17-year-old male suspected of second-degree murder. St. Paul Police Chief Axel Henry confirmed that if the suspect is certified to stand trial as an adult, he will be identified, and his photograph will be released.
Hilary Brasel, Michael’s wife, shared in a heartbreaking post on Sunday that they had shared 23 wonderful years together. She remembered that in his last moments, Michael had done everything to protect her and her boys, even with his own life. With her sons on the phone with the 911 dispatcher in desperate moments, Hilary had to try to resuscitate her husband.
Andrew McNattin, a friend of Michael’s, spoke of the suspect’s arrest and reflected on the impact it would have on the family. “It’s hard to think about somebody sitting there for 60 or 70 years as a 17-year-old,” but also about what it means for the family of Micheal Brazel, a “terrific human being.”
A GoFundMe campaign has been started on Hilary’s behalf, and it has raised an incredible amount of $199,000 since it was set up. The community’s determination to see justice for Michael has been immense and moving, something Hilary acknowledged in her post that shared a local news story about the tribute of hockey sticks St. Paul neighbors had placed out the front of their home.
